LEGO Harry Potter Hogwarts Room of Requirement (75966) transports young witches and wizards into a magical world as they join a group of friends on a secret mission to overcome powerful dark magic. Fans of Harry Potter can recreate classic movie moments and conjure up imaginative adventures of their own with Harry, Hermione Granger and Luna Lovegood. Dumbledore's Army are practicing spells in the mysterious Room of Requirement. Kids can help Harry teach the Patronus charm. There’s a Hare for Luna and an Otter for Hermione. Power shooters fit into the minifigures’ hands and fire at the mechanical Death Eater toy. With a host of cool features and accessories, the magical fun will never end!Magic, mystery and endless adventure. LEGO Harry Potter sets recreate action-packed scenes from the movies. With favorite characters, mythical creatures and familiar locations, these enchanting playsets bring the Wizarding World to life.

  • Kids can role-play favorite Hogwarts stories with Dumbledore’s Army as they practice spells for their secret mission to defeat the forces of evil
  • Includes 3 minifigures with wands – Harry Potter, Hermione Granger, Luna Lovegood – 2 animal Patronuses, power shooter, dummy Death Eater and a detailed room with a pillar, board and fireplace
  • Kids slide a panel then enter a hidden door for secret Defense Against the Dark Arts practice with Harry Potter and friends; There they can conjure up Patronuses, fire shooters and use cool features for imaginative fun
  • The LEGO Harry Potter Hogwarts Room of Requirement (75966) children’s building toy will transport boys and girls aged 7 and up to a world of magical make-believe and imaginative adventures at Hogwarts School of Witchcraft and Wizardry
  • The full model, when connected, measures over 2" (7cm) high, 7" (19cm) long and 2" (6cm) deep; The different sections of the set can be attached in a variety of configurations to inspire new ways to play
